Report: Adams Township Police Officer Files Age Discrimination Lawsuit
Part-time officer James Davis says he wasn't promoted to fulltime because of his age.

A part-time police officer in Adams Township has filed a federal lawsuit claiming he wasn’t promoted to full-time status because of his age, the Pittsburgh Tribune-Review reports.
James Davis, of Adams, filed the lawsuit Thursday. The 57-year-old said he has worked for the township for more than three decades and repeatedly has been passed over for full-time employment in favor of younger officers, the Trib reports.
Township solicitor Michael Gallagher declined comment on the lawsuit to the Trib.Â
